Where members, family and guests come to enjoy the water and the company of friends

Founded in 1889, Indian Harbor Yacht Club has a distinguished history of yacht racing and boating. Located in Captain Harbor on western Long Island Sound in Greenwich CT, the club  provides members and guests an ideal setting for year-round enjoyment. Whether racer or cruiser, sailor or powerboater, blue water enthusiast or coastal cruiser, Indian Harbor is the perfect family-friendly place to relax, have fun, compete and build friendships.

Club is open 6 days per week, 11 months per year.

Brief Job Description

The Food & Beverage Manager/Dining Room Manager is a hospitality professional who is responsible for overseeing the FOH restaurant operations & acting as a liaison with BOH. This position is charged with leading & motivating their team to ensure the highest quality of service for the membership & their guests. Strong knowledge of Food & Beverage with a focus on A La Carte & Banquet dining/events.

Must be able to work autonomously as well as being a team leader.

Candidate Qualifications

Essential Job Functions:

• Oversee dining room operations during set up, breakdown & dining service hours.

• Responsible for training & development of the wait staff through the policies & procedures set forth in training manual

• Responsible for floor plan design & menu item entry into software; knowledge of POS 

• Lead each shift by ensuring team members are prepared for their shift by delegation & assignment of specific duties & tasks.

• Understand wait staff positions well enough to perform those duties in their absence.

• Ability to work in a fast-paced environment; mobility required during shift 

• Ability to plan, execute & oversee Banquet events 

• Ability to communicate efficiently & affectively to keep all team members informed as well as the Director of F&B 

• Proven strong leadership skills

• Operationally a decisive, critical thinker 

• Provides guidance & direction to subordinates, including setting performance & service standards

• Enthusiastic & professional attitude must be displayed at all times

• Excellent guest services required

• Ability to work a flexible schedule including nights, weekends & holidays

• Reliability is paramount

• Ability to work long hours & stand for long periods of time

• Experience in a country club setting or high-end dining preferable

• Knowledge of Jonas software a plus
